Highlighting long hair is a coloring technique that involves adding natural light to the hair. It consists of bleaching and dyeing some upper strands, which are characterized by giving a similar tone to the base, so the most used tones are beige, ash and gold.

Unlike the highlights, which are more discreet and do not require bleaching, the rays are a little thicker and are worked by bleaching the hair, managing to lighten it up to one or two shades.

On the other hand, highlights focus on coloring the hair in a localized and strategic way. They can be of different thicknesses depending on the taste, the quantity and the length of the hair.

How to make highlights with a hat on long hair

  1. Comb through with a detangling cream or oil, such as Dove Anti-Knot Hydration daily moisturizer. You can use it inside or outside the shower.
  2. Add some powder to the cap with the holes and place it on your head.
  3. With the help of a pointed comb, begin to pull strands of hair through the hat. Take into account that the thickness of the strands will determine the size of your streaks.
  4. Once you have removed all the wicks, you should comb your hair again.
  5. Apply the stain or developer from back to front and front to back; all the hair has to be in the middle of the hat. Let it act for a period of 35 to 40 minutes.
  6. Rinse with plenty of water without removing the cap, check that you have obtained the desired shade and carefully remove the cap.
  7. Wash your hair as you normally do.

Silver babylights are perfect for hiding gray hair. Credit: Instagram.com/dvir_tvik.

The white streaks, ashes and silver are ideal for concealing gray hair. Ask your stylist for a balayage start three centimeters from the root, emphasize the frontal strands and leave the ends of the natural color.
